An Advanced Certificate in Biomedical Cognitive Science provides specialized training in the intersection of neuroscience, psychology, and engineering. Students develop a strong understanding of the biological basis of cognition and behavior, utilizing advanced techniques for data analysis and modeling.
Learning outcomes for this certificate program typically include proficiency in neuroimaging analysis (fMRI, EEG), computational modeling of cognitive processes, and experimental design for cognitive neuroscience research. Graduates also gain expertise in ethical considerations and responsible data handling within the field.
The program duration varies depending on the institution, generally ranging from several months to a year of intensive study. This concentrated format allows for quick skill acquisition and professional advancement for working professionals or those transitioning careers.
